Description

(5) СПОСОБ ЛЕЧЕНИЯ АТРОФИИ ЗРИТЕЛЬНОГО НЕРВА(5) METHOD OF TREATMENT OF ATROPHY OF THE VISUAL NERVE

II

Изобретение относитс  к медицине, в Частности к области глазной хирургии и касаетс  способов лечени  атрофии зрительного нерва.This invention relates to medicine, in particular to the field of eye surgery, and concerns methods of treating optic nerve atrophy.

Известен способ- лечени  атрофии зрительного нерва путем разреза конъюнктивы глазного  блока I.A method for treating optic nerve atrophy is known by cutting the conjunctiva of the eye block I.

Однако в процессе проведени  операции при выкраивании лоскута склеры имеетс  опасность повреждени  сосудистой оболочки глаза, что может привести к кровоизли нию внутрь глаза.However, in the course of carrying out the operation when cutting out the scleral flap, there is a risk of damage to the choroid, which can lead to hemorrhage inside the eye.

Цель изобретени  - уменьшение осложнений .The purpose of the invention is to reduce complications.

Поставленна  цель достигаетс  тем, . что согласно способу лечени  атрофии зрительного нерва путем разреза конъюнктивы глазного  блока разрез конъюнктивы производ т на рассто нии 1 см от лимба по мм между пр мыми мышцами, далее пришивают гомотрансплантаты у экватора глазного  блока, располага  их перпендикул рно разре .зам конъюнктиви, свободные концы которых размеьча  за глазным  блоком. Способ осуществл ют следующим образом .The goal is achieved by that according to the method of treating optic nerve atrophy by cutting the conjunctiva of the eye block, the conjunctiva is cut 1 cm from the limbus in mm between the rectus muscles, then homotransplants are attached at the equator of the eye block, they are perpendicular to the conjunctiva, the free ends of which are rasmecha for eye block. The method is carried out as follows.

Операцию производ т под местной анестезией. После обработки операционного пол - делают k разреза конъюнктивы по 0,7-0,.8 см между пр мыми мышцами глаза на рассто нии 1 см от лимба. Обнажают склеру тупым пуto тем. У экватора глазного  блока пришивают k лоскута консервированного сухожили  или твердой мозговой оболочки размерами 0,5x2,5 см, располага  их перпендикул рно разрезан The operation is performed under local anesthesia. After treatment of the operative field, k incision of the conjunctiva is made 0.7-0, .8 cm between the direct muscles of the eye at a distance of 1 cm from the limbus. Expose the sclera stupid way to those. At the equator of the eye block, k flap of a tinned tendon or dura mater 0.5x2.5 cm in size is sewn, and they are positioned perpendicularly cut

15 конъюнктивы. Свободные концы гомотрансплантатов заправл ют шпаделем за глазное  блоко к заднему полюсу. Конъюнктивальные раны зашивают непрерывными швами.15 conjunctiva. The free ends of the homotransplants are tucked behind the eyeblock to the posterior pole. Conjunctival wounds are sutured with continuous sutures.
